Peppers are a high Cd-enriched vegetable. On the basis of preliminary screening experiment 91 pepper varieties and soil culture experiments during entire growth period 26 varieties, Cd variety (X15), medium (X39), two low (X45 X55) were selected to study effect different cadmium levels (0, 5, 10 mg·kg-1 Cd) on enrichment, transport, accumulation as well its subcellular distribution chemical form.
